To be "into something" is to totally love everything about it and to want to spend all of your time engaged with it.

Yes, it's a way of saying you are in love with someone.

From what I've gathered, you don't necessarily have to be into a person. You can be into a hobby. I've been playing basketball for over twelve years and I am so into it.
